Webgrams = cups × 236.588 × ingredient density (in g/ml or g/cm³) Let's look at an example of how to convert cups to grams (using a US cup). Example: Mabel is baking a Victoria … Web30 sep. 2024 · A cup of all-purpose flour or confectioners’ sugar equals about 128 g. A cup of honey, molasses, or syrup equals about 340 g. Chocolate chips vary from brand to brand, but a cup is about 150 g. [11] A cup of cocoa powder equals about 100 g. 1 cup of chopped walnuts or pecans is about 120 g. WebTo convert a cup measurement to a gram measurement, multiply the volume by 236.588236 times the density of the ingredient or material. You can use this simple formula to convert: grams = cups × 236.588236 × ingredient density. Because actual drinking cups may differ greatly from the … grants for mental health businessesWeb16 nov. 2024 · A cup of cooked rice weighs around 200 grams. This varies depending on the type of rice and how it is cooked. For example, basmati rice will weigh less than other types of rice when cooked. The way you cook your rice can also affect the weight.
